Potato Chips Making Process
Raw potato selection & washing → 脱皮 → Slicing into thin 1–2 mm chips → Rinsing & optional blanching → Dewatering & drying → 油炸 → Oil-removal & pre‑cooling → Seasoning → Inspection, weighing & packaging
Step 1: Selection and Washing
High-quality potatoes are first inspected, washed, and cleaned using brush-roller systems to remove dirt and debris
Step 2: 脱皮
Automated peelers (brush potato peeler) strip skins gently and efficiently—essential for consistent chip appearance .
Step 3: Slicing
Conveyor-fed slicers cut potatoes into 1–2 mm slices. Thickness control ensures even texture and cooking time .
Step 4: Rinsing & 忧郁
Slices are rinsed to remove starch and optionally blanched (hot water ~60–95 °C) to deactivate enzymes and lock in color
Step 5: Dewatering & Drying
Vibrating or air-drying units remove excess moisture to improve frying efficiency and reduce sogginess
Step 6: 油炸
Continuous fryers heat oil to ~170–180 °C for about 1 minute per slice. Advanced systems include oil filtration and temperature controls
Pro tip: Vacuum fryers operate around 130 °C under reduced pressure, cutting oil absorption and acrylamide, while preserving nutrients .
Step 7: Deoiling & Pre‑Cooling
Post-fry vibrating conveyors drain oil and use airflow to prepare chips for seasoning
Step 8: Seasoning
Chips move through drum seasoning machines where powders or liquids are evenly applied .
Step 9: Inspection, Weighing & 包装
Vision inspection systems remove defects; weighers ensure portion consistency; packaging machines flush with nitrogen and seal for freshness .

Potato Chip Production Bottlenecks
Moisture control: Too wet → oily chips, too dry → breakage.
Temperature precision: Inconsistent heat yields uneven color, texture, and increased acrylamide.
Sanitation: Lipid buildup in fryers and exposed surfaces can harbor microbes.
Uniform seasoning: Poor mixing causes off-flavors or missed batches.
